The correct way, from what I understand, is Ka mee lo Vee yay gas. He only has 1 L in his first name. From what I can remember from 3 years of Spanish class, one "L" is pronounced like an "L" in English. 2 "L's" in most cases is pronounced like a "Y". Also, the letter "I" has the sound of an "E", hence Camilo=Ka mee lo. I also had a guy in my high school class with the same last name. He pronounced it Villegas= Vee yay gas. Another rule of Spanish is that the letter "E" has the sound of an "A" or "ay".
There are different circumstances for different words, but that is how I would pronounce his name. The only way for us to REALLY know, would be to hear him say it. Although, he has an accent and would say it too fast for us to actually hear the entonacion of each syllable.
